Workplace Operations Manager information

What is a workplace operations manager?

Workplace Operations Managers are professionals responsible for ensuring that the day-to-day operations of a workplace run smoothly and efficiently. Their duties often include managing facilities, overseeing office services, coordinating with vendors, ensuring compliance with safety regulations, and supporting employee productivity by maintaining an optimal work environment. They play a crucial role in creating a safe, functional, and welcoming workspace for employees and visitors. Additionally, they may handle budgeting, space planning, and process improvement initiatives to enhance workplace efficiency.

What are some common challenges a workplace operations manager faces when supporting a hybrid or flexible work environment?

A Workplace Operations Manager often navigates challenges such as coordinating space utilization, ensuring health and safety compliance, and adapting services for both on-site and remote employees. Balancing the needs of a diverse workforce requires strong communication and flexibility, as well as the ability to implement new technologies and protocols efficiently. Proactively addressing these issues helps ensure a positive employee experience and supports overall business productivity.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a workplace operations man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Workplace Operations Manager, you need expertise in facilities management, operational planning, and a relevant bachelor's degree or equivalent experience. Familiarity with building management systems, space planning software, and certifications like IFMA or BIFM are typically required. Strong leadership, problem-solving abilities, and effective communication help manage teams and coordinate with multiple stakeholders. These skills are essential to ensure efficient, safe, and productive workplace environments that support organizational goals.

What is the difference between Workplace Operations Manager vs Facilities Coordinator?

AspectWorkplace Operations ManagerFacilities Coordinator
CredentialsRelevant experience, certifications in operations or facilities managementOften high school diploma, certifications in facilities or safety
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ple departments, strategic planningHandles daily maintenance, logistics, and vendor coordination
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in corporate, tech, and large organizationsUsed across corporate, educational, and healthcare sectors

The Workplace Operations Manager focuses on strategic oversight and management of workplace functions, while the Facilities Coordinator handles day-to-day maintenance and logistical tasks. Both roles are essential for maintaining efficient work environments but differ in scope and responsibilities.

JOB SUMMARY

The Fine Dining Restaurant General Manager is responsible for overseeing all aspects of a fine dining restaurant operation, ensuring exceptional culinary and service experiences that reflect the highest standards of hospitality and excellence. This role requires refined leadership, a deep understanding of luxury service, and the ability to cultivate a culture of elegance, precision, and team engagement. The General Manager will lead all front-of-house operations, collaborate closely with culinary leadership, and maintain rigorous attention to detail in service delivery, guest relations, and operational performance. They are also responsible for maintaining profitability, controlling labor and expenses, developing high-performing teams, and ensuring compliance with all safety, sanitation, and regulatory requirements while elevating the overall guest journey. Marketing and strategic planning initiatives to attract discerning clientele are also central to this role.


EDUCATION & EXPERIENCE

• Bachelor’s degree or equivalent experience in Food & Beverage operations.

• At least four (4) years of progressive experience in fine dining restaurant operations within a luxury hospitality environment, and WSET or Court of Master Sommeliers certification.

• Minimum of 2 years of management experience in a hotel or restaurant is preferred.

• Deep understanding of wine service, tasting menus, and high-end service protocols.

• Excellent interpersonal and communication skills, with strong attention to detail.

• Valid Food Handler’s Certificate, First Aid, and CPR certification.

• Strong leadership background in the culinary field.

• Proficiency in POS systems, Microsoft Office Suite, and reservation platforms (e.g., OpenTable).In-depth knowledge of health and safety regulations.

• Proven comprehensive understanding and adherence to company policies, procedures, job descriptions, daily memorandums, health and safety regulations, sanitation protocols, chemical usage, fire safety procedures, and HACCP guidelines.

• Fluent in English, Spanish languages required.


FUNDAMENTAL REQUIREMENTS

• Exceptional knowledge of luxury guest service standards, fine dining etiquette, and culinary presentation.

• In-depth knowledge of wines, spirits, and pairings with the ability to educate guests and staff confidently.

• Experience managing wine inventories, collaborating with sommeliers, and curating beverage menus that complement the cuisine.

• Ability to manage staffing efficiently to optimize operations and minimize labor costs.

• Ability to quickly assess situations, identify issues, and implement effective solutions to ensure smooth operations and guest satisfaction.

• Strong understanding of budgeting, cost control, and financial reporting to maintain profitability and adhere to budget guidelines.

• A keen ability to anticipate guest needs, exceed expectations, and resolve complaints efficiently, ensuring an exceptional guest experience.

• Ability to effectively manage multiple tasks and prioritize responsibilities in a fast-paced, dynamic environment while maintaining high standards of service.


PHYSICAL REQUIREMENTS

• Ability to stand for extended hours.

• The ability to work through long shifts, including late-night hours and/or weekends.

• Ability to work effectively in a loud, crowded setting.

• Medium work - Exerting up to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or 20 pounds of force frequently or constantly to lift, carry, push, pull or otherwise move objects.
